One not so good happening came a couple of weeks ago when Caden experienced a rectal prolapse. I had never heard of it until Caden surprised me one day after sitting on the potty for an extended period of time. I won't go into detail about what it looked like but I was freaking out on the inside while trying to stay calm for Caden so I wouldn't scare him. A rectal prolapse is when the lining of the rectum detaches and comes loose and slides out. If you really want to know more you can google it. It turns out everything is fine and he was just really constipated. He had to be on a mostly clear liquid diet for a few days and on lots of miralax and other medicines to clean him out. A rectal prolapse is also a red flag for cystic fibrosis so we had to get him tested for that. The Dr. didn't think his chances were to high for having it, but still a concern. He was tested and is fine. Whew.
